Acerca dos cenários

"scenarios are our humble way to look at the futures. By using the scenario technique, we admit that we do not know what is happening in the futures (which is so true!). We admit that we have to prepared for various situations when the time passes. In one sentence: scenarios help us to be flexible enough to cope with various situations in the future.
...
they'll help us to be prepared for alternative futures and they question our persistent beliefs about the futures.
...
scenarios, help us also to innovate the futures possible to us by helping to break our mental models and by that, at the best, to encourage us to create something new.
...
scenarios are like wind tunnels for strategy.
...
The process, the phase of making the scenarios leads us to seek for information about the future, weak signals, trends, wild cards etc. and think about the possibilities of combinations of these elements. The process of information seeking and processing is surely going to be useful to any organization. Also, scenarios are able to break the mental models of organizations and enhance what I have named organizational futures learning.
.
The end result, scenarios or the views of the future world are of course useful for communicating the possibilities of the futures to the stakeholders. But they have even more valuable benefit: they create other futures processes.
...
Scenarios are for challenging the organizations collective view of what is going to happen in the future. Their purpose is to challenge us to be prepared for events and situations that break our expected futures.
